What is Vorta + Borg?
Vorta + Borg is a robust backup solution that leverages the power of two popular open-source tools: Vorta and Borg. Vorta is a user-friendly interface that simplifies the backup process, while Borg is a highly efficient and secure backup engine. Together, they provide a comprehensive backup system that ensures data integrity and availability.
Main Benefits
By combining Vorta and Borg, users can enjoy a range of benefits, including:
- Easy-to-use interface: Vorta provides a simple and intuitive interface for managing backups, making it accessible to users of all skill levels.
- Highly efficient backups: Borg’s advanced deduplication and compression algorithms minimize storage requirements and reduce backup times.
- Enterprise-grade security: Borg’s encryption and authentication mechanisms ensure that backups are secure and tamper-proof.
